WHAT IS YOUR DANCING BACKGROUND AND EXPERIENCE? I started recreational dance at Expressions Dance & Music in College Station around 8 or 9 years old, soon joining their competitive company. I competed at competitions such as Showstoppers and Encore as well as attended dance conventions like Jump, Radix, and Tremaine. During that period, I was a member of the College Station High School Strutters drill team for my freshman and sophomore years, performing at both school pep rallies and Friday night football games, competing in drill team contests, and putting on an end-of-year Spring show. In my senior year of high school, I danced with a private studio DanceZone in the Houston area on their preprofessional team: Protege. During college at UT Austin, I was a four-year leading member of the Texas Pom Squad. Post-grad, for the 2023-2024 season I was a performer with the Dallas Cowboys Rhythm & Blue.

WHY DID YOU DECIDE TO AUDITION FOR DCC? Following the pandemic as my college career was coming to an end, I felt pressure to start a career in consulting that I’d spent years studying and preparing for, however I realized that that wasn’t all that I wanted for myself. I dreaded my final days on my dance team, realizing that I wasn’t quite done performing. I remembered that I can always sit at a desk, however I won’t always be able to dance. With my window of opportunity to be a part of the best team in the industry, I took my chance at DCC. One unsuccessful audition attempt, one NFL dance team, an attempted business career, and months of training later, all of my growth and hard work has earned me a spot on a team that upholds my personal standards of excellence and allows me the platform to give back to a community I love so dearly.
